One of the key aspects of innovative teaching learning methods is personalization. Rather than using a one-size-fits-all approach, educators are now tailoring instruction to meet the individual needs and learning styles of each student. This can involve using technology to create adaptive learning platforms that adjust to the pace and progress of each student, or incorporating project-based learning experiences that allow students to explore topics that interest them.
For example, in a personalized learning environment, students may have the opportunity to work at their own pace, receive feedback and support from their teachers, and choose from a variety of learning activities that align with their interests and goals. This not only increases student engagement and motivation, but also ensures that each student is able to reach their full potential.
Another important aspect of innovative teaching learning methods is the integration of technology. In today’s digital age, technology is a powerful tool that can enhance the teaching and learning experience. Educators are now using a variety of technology tools such as interactive whiteboards, educational apps, and online resources to create dynamic and interactive learning environments.
For example, virtual reality technology can transport students to different time periods or locations, allowing them to experience history or science in a whole new way. Similarly, educational apps can provide students with personalized practice exercises, feedback, and assessments that help them master new concepts and skills.
Furthermore, technology can also facilitate collaboration and communication among students and teachers. For example, online discussion forums and video conferencing tools can enable students to work together on projects, share ideas, and receive feedback from their peers and instructors. This not only fosters a sense of community and teamwork, but also prepares students for the collaborative nature of today’s workplace.
In addition to personalization and technology integration, innovative teaching learning methods also emphasize the importance of hands-on, experiential learning. Rather than simply memorizing facts and figures, students are now engaging in real-world projects and activities that allow them to apply their knowledge in practical and meaningful ways.
For example, in a project-based learning environment, students may work on a research project, conduct experiments, or create a multimedia presentation that demonstrates their understanding of a particular topic. This hands-on approach not only deepens students’ understanding of the material, but also helps them develop important skills such as critical thinking, problem-solving, and creativity.
